**Q: How do I get into the training video studio?**

A: The Perchwell Studio on Level 2 is where we record all our onboarding and how-to videos. Book a slot first through the Slateboard calendar — walk-ins usually get bumped. Headphones and cameras live in the cabinet inside; just log what you borrow. The studio door locks automatically, so once your booking is confirmed, let yourself in with the code below.

door code, tajof-kageg: bdg-QVDCE-3

Flaky integration tests in the Tollgate payments service are usually caused by the sandbox settlement emulator, which occasionally returns stale ledger snapshots. First step: rerun the failing suite once. If it fails twice, check the emulator's clock skew and reset its fixture database. Never mark a flake as passing without filing a tracking ticket. The known-flake list and quarantine process are maintained on the team's test health page.

operations page: https://jira.zemvarsys.internal/projects/display/browse/display/f911

## Building Access — Spares Room (Hullbrook Annex)

Contractors: the spare hardware room is down the east corridor on the ground floor, third door on the left. Sign in at the front desk first and grab a visitor lanyard. Anything you take out, jot it in the blue logbook — yes, even the little stuff. The door self-locks, so don't wedge it. To get in, punch in the code below.

staff pass of hagug-taguf = bdg-HJ-9

Brinepost brokers in the Marrow cluster diverged from the committed compaction config. Broker 2 runs a 6h compaction interval; the repo says 2h. Result: topic segments on broker 2 are roughly 4x larger, and consumer rebalances stall during compaction. Root cause appears to be a hand-applied hotfix last quarter that never landed in the repo. Fix: reconcile to the committed values and add a drift check to the deploy pipeline. Requesting review against the intended settings, which are reproduced here.

service settings:
HOLMIR_PIN=8453
HOLMIR_METRICS_HOST=metrics.holmir.qorvelsys.internal
HOLMIR_LOG_LEVEL=error
HOLMIR_TENANT=belax